The countdown for NASA's Artemis II mission has officially begun at Kennedy Space Center, targeting a Wednesday, April 1 launch. This historic test flight will send the first crewed SLS rocket and Orion spacecraft into space. Engineers are powering up systems and preparing for cryogenic fueling, while the four-person crew remains in quarantine, focused on readiness.
